American high jumper Richard Douglas Fosbury, also known as Dick Fosbury, was a professional. He was recognized as one of the most important competitors in the annals of track and field.

The athlete’s back-first method, which was novel at the time and dramatically changed the high jump competition, helped him win a gold medal in the 1968 Olympics.
After Douglas, almost all high jumpers adopted the technique. Fosbury adopted a different strategy, which enabled him to fly with a lower center of gravity. The high jumper approached the bar while running diagonally, coiled, and made a backward leap over it.
Doughlas continued to play sports after retiring and held a place on the executive board of the World Olympians Association.
In a 2014 race for a seat in the Idaho House of Representatives, Fosbury lost to Steve Miller.
Dick prevailed in a 2018 contest against incumbent Larry Schoen, taking office as Blaine County Commissioner in January 2019.

Dick Fosbury’s Cause of Death
At the age of 76, Olympic gold medalist in high jumping Dick Fosbury passed away.
On Sunday, the American tragically departed away. His “Fosbury flop” changed the sport. Recurrence of lymphoma was listed as Dick Fosbury’s cause of death.

In March 2008, it was determined that Dick had stage-one lymphoma. He had surgery to remove a cancerous tumor that had engulfed his lower spine a month later.
Because of concerns about the tumor’s proximity to the spine, the tumor was not completely excised. He had chemotherapy instead.
